  1. What is Deployer?
    Deployer is an open source tool based on PHP, which can help us simplify and automate the project deployment process. Through Deployer, we can use concise code to define deployment tasks and implement automated deployment on remote servers.
  2. Deployer installation and configuration
    First, we need to install Deployer through Composer. Open the command line tool, enter the project root directory, and then execute the following command:
composer require deployer/deployer --dev

After the installation is complete, we need to create a deploy.php file in the project root directory, and Configure Deployer in the file. The following is a simple configuration example:

<?php
require 'recipe/common.php';

// 项目名称
set('application', 'my-app');

// 部署服务器
host('production')
    ->hostname('example.com')
    ->user('user')
    ->set('deploy_path', '~/www/{{application}}');

// 项目仓库
set('repository', 'git@github.com:username/repo.git');

// 部署目标分支
set('branch', 'master');

// 其他配置项...

In the configuration file, we can set the project name, deployment server, warehouse address, deployment target branch and other information. According to the needs of the actual project, the relevant items in the configuration file can be modified as needed.

  1. Define deployment tasks
    After the configuration is completed, we can define the deployment tasks that need to be executed in the deploy.php file. The following is an example:
<?php
// 生成并上传新的代码
task('deploy:update_code', function () {
    $sourcePath = get('config.source_path');
    $releasePath = get('deploy_path') . '/releases/' . date('YmdHis');

    // 从Git仓库下载代码
    run("git clone {{repository}} $releasePath");

    // 其他操作...
});

// 安装依赖并进行其他的项目构建操作
task('deploy:build', function () {
    $releasePath = get('release_path');

    // 安装Composer依赖
    run("cd $releasePath && composer install --no-dev");

    // 其他操作...
});

// 部署任务执行完成后的清理操作
task('deploy:cleanup', function () {
    $releasesPath = get('deploy_path') . '/releases';

    // 保留指定数量的历史版本
    run("ls -dt $releasesPath/* | tail -n +{{keep_releases}} | xargs rm -rf");

    // 其他操作...
});

// 默认任务:依次执行deploy:update_code、deploy:build、deploy:cleanup
task('deploy', [
    'deploy:update_code',
    'deploy:build',
    'deploy:cleanup'
]);

// 创建一个自定义任务
task('custom_task', function () {
    // 自定义操作...
});

In the above code example, we define three deployment tasks: deploy:update_code is used to download the latest code, deploy:build is used to install dependencies and perform other project build operations, deploy:cleanup is used to clean up historical versions. Finally, we created a default task named deploy through the task function, which contains the three previously defined tasks for subsequent deployment.

  1. Execute deployment
    After we define the deployment task in the deploy.php file, we can execute the deployment through the command line. Switch to the project root directory on the command line, and then execute the following command:
dep deploy

Deployer will automatically connect to the remote server and execute the deployment process according to the defined task sequence. In addition, Deployer also provides a series of commands, such as dep init for initializing the deployment configuration file, dep run for executing custom tasks on the remote server, etc.
